I go to all the appointments. All the meetings. I sit with the team of inclusion teachers, occupational therapists, doctors, social workers, remedial teachers, and the cab driver that gets him from appointment to appointment, and I push for everything that can be done for my autistic boy. But I will never have a plan that will fix him. Noah is not something to be fixed. And our life will never be normal. And people always say, oh well what__ normal, there__ no such thing really, and I say _ sure there is_there__ a spectrum_ and there__ lots and lots of possibilities within that spectrum, and trust me buddy, ducks on the moon ain__ one of them_.but _.In this abnormal life, I get to live with a pirate, and a bird fancier, and an ogre, and a hedgehog, and many many superheroes, and aliens and monsters _ and an angel. I get to go to infinity and beyond.
